package org.dynmap.hdmap.renderer;
import java.util.ArrayList;
import java.util.BitSet;
import java.util.Map;
import org.dynmap.renderer.CustomRenderer;
import org.dynmap.renderer.MapDataContext;
import org.dynmap.renderer.RenderPatch;
import org.dynmap.renderer.RenderPatchFactory;
import org.dynmap.renderer.RenderPatchFactory.SideVisible;
public class SkullRenderer extends CustomRenderer {
private static final int NUM_FACES = 5;
private static final int NUM_DIRECTIONS = 16;
private static final String[] tileFields = { "SkullType", "Rot" };
private RenderPatch basemesh[];
private RenderPatch meshes[][] = new RenderPatch[NUM_FACES * NUM_DIRECTIONS][];
@Override
public boolean initializeRenderer(RenderPatchFactory rpf, String blkname, BitSet blockdatamask, Map<String,String> custparm) {
if(!super.initializeRenderer(rpf, blkname, blockdatamask, custparm))
return false;
ArrayList<RenderPatch> list = new ArrayList<RenderPatch>();
list.add(rpf.getPatch(0.75, 0.0, 0.25, 0.25, 0.0, 0.25, 0.75, 0.0, 0.75, 0, 1, 0, 1, SideVisible.TOP, 0));
list.add(rpf.getPatch(0.75, 0.5, 0.25, 0.25, 0.5, 0.25, 0.75, 0.5, 0.75, 0, 1, 0, 1, SideVisible.TOP, 0));
RenderPatch side = rpf.getPatch(0.75, 0.0, 0.25, 0.25, 0.0, 0.25, 0.75, 0.5, 0.25, 0, 1, 0, 1, SideVisible.TOP, 0);
RenderPatch side2 = rpf.getRotatedPatch(side, 0, 90, 0, 0);
RenderPatch side3 = rpf.getRotatedPatch(side, 0, 180, 0, 0);
RenderPatch side4 = rpf.getRotatedPatch(side, 0, 270, 0, 0);
list.add(side4);
list.add(side);
list.add(side2);
list.add(side3);
basemesh = list.toArray(new RenderPatch[list.size()]);
return true;
}
@Override
public int getMaximumTextureCount() {
return 6 * NUM_FACES;
}
private static final int faces[] = { 0, 1, 2, 3, 4, 5 };
@Override
public RenderPatch[] getRenderPatchList(MapDataContext ctx) {
int rot = 0;
int face = 0;
Object val = ctx.getBlockTileEntityField("Rot");
if(val instanceof Byte) rot = ((Byte)val).intValue();
while(rot < 0) rot += NUM_DIRECTIONS; // Normalize (bad values from some mods)
val = ctx.getBlockTileEntityField("SkullType");
if(val instanceof Byte) face = ((Byte)val).intValue();
while(face < 0) face += faces.length; // Normalize (bad values from some mods)
int idx = (NUM_DIRECTIONS * face) + rot;
if(idx < meshes.length) {
if(meshes[idx] == null) {
RenderPatchFactory rpf = ctx.getPatchFactory();
RenderPatch[] rp = new RenderPatch[basemesh.length];
for(int i = 0; i < rp.length; i++) {
rp[i] = rpf.getRotatedPatch(basemesh[i], 0, 45*rot/2, 0, faces[i] + (6*face));
}
meshes[idx] = rp;
}
return meshes[idx];
}
else
return meshes[0];
}
@Override
public String[] getTileEntityFieldsNeeded() {
return tileFields;
}
}
